  1. what is the slope of the line that is parallel to the line represented by $y = -\frac{2}{3}x + 5$? enter your answer in the box.

Explanation:

Step1: Recall the slope - intercept form

The slope - intercept form of a line is given by \(y = mx + b\), where \(m\) is the slope of the line and \(b\) is the y - intercept.

Step2: Analyze the given line

For the line \(y=-\frac{2}{3}x + 5\), by comparing it with the slope - intercept form \(y = mx + b\), we can see that the slope \(m\) of this line is \(-\frac{2}{3}\).

Step3: Recall the property of parallel lines

Parallel lines have the same slope. So, if a line is parallel to the line \(y =-\frac{2}{3}x+5\), it must have the same slope as this line.

Answer:

\(-\frac{2}{3}\)
